Description: Frodo is a free, open source personal finance and budgeting software. It helps users track their income and expenses, set budgets, organize finances, and analyze spending habits to gain control of their money.

Description: Power20 is a powerful all-in-one software suite for small businesses. It includes tools for accounting, inventory, invoicing, payroll, CRM, and more. The interface is intuitive and easy to navigate.
